Sat 817832503751837

decimal
163566.2503751837
degree
0°163566′270″2503751837‴
percentile
38.94440498340253%
name
ibcvdqojgwa
cycle
0
epoch
0
period
81
block
163566
offset
2503751837
timestamp
rarity
common